Yes, I can! Before I do that, however, I think it's really important to give the definition in this context since toll has a couple of meanings. "Toll" in this context, means a total number of deaths or injuries due to a natural disaster or an unfortunate circumstance. It is basically a running count, a tally, number or amount. Here are some examples: Ex: The death toll for the car accident was 10 people. Ex: The hurricane caused a large toll of injuries.
